    2.准备环境

        工欲善其事必先利其器,我们先做好前期准备工作,开发工具IntelliJ IDEA14,jdk版本是1.8,对于Java环境变量配置,mongodb的安装,maven的这边不做过多说明,网上也有很多详细的说明,大家可以去查询,那么下面我们就开始项目的搭建。

    3.项目搭建

    3.1创建maven项目

    详细步骤 点击这里

    3.2 配置文件

    3.2.1 maven依赖

    [java]  view plain  copy <span style="font-size:14px;"><dependencies>          <dependency>              <groupId>junit</groupId>              <artifactId>junit</artifactId>              <version>3.8.1</version>              <scope>test</scope>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-web</artifactId>              <version>4.0.5.RELEASE</version>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-webmvc</artifactId>              <version>3.2.11.RELEASE</version>              <scope>compile</scope>              <!--<exclusions>-->              <!--<exclusion>-->              <!--<groupId>commons-logging</groupId>-->              <!--<artifactId>commons-logging</artifactId>-->              <!--</exclusion>-->              <!--</exclusions>-->          </dependency>            <dependency>              <groupId>commons-logging</groupId>              <artifactId>commons-logging</artifactId>              <version>1.2</version>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-jdbc</artifactId>              <version>4.0.5.RELEASE</version>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-test</artifactId>              <version>3.2.11.RELEASE</version>              <scope>test</scope>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-core</artifactId>              <version>4.0.5.RELEASE</version>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-context</artifactId>              <version>4.0.5.RELEASE</version>          </dependency>            <dependency>              <groupId>org.springframework</groupId>              <artifactId>spring-context-support</artifactId>              <version>3.2.3.RELEASE</version>          </dependency>            <dependency>              <groupId>org.mybatis</groupId>              <artifactId>mybatis</artifactId>              <version>3.2.7</version>          </dependency>            <dependency>              <groupId>org.mybatis</groupId>              <artifactId>mybatis-spring</artifactId>              <version>1.2.2</version>          </dependency>            <dependency>              <groupId>mysql</groupId>              <artifactId>mysql-connector-java</artifactId>              <version>5.1.30</version>          </dependency>            <!-- mongoDB支持jar -->          <dependency>              <groupId>org.springframework.data</groupId>              <artifactId>spring-data-mongodb</artifactId>              <version>1.2.0.RELEASE</version>          </dependency>            <dependency>              <groupId>javax.servlet</groupId>              <artifactId>javax.servlet-api</artifactId>              <version>3.1.0</version>              <scope>provided</scope>          </dependency>            <dependency>              <groupId>javax.servlet.jsp</groupId>              <artifactId>jsp-api</artifactId>              <version>2.1</version>              <scope>provided</scope>          </dependency>            <!--JSP标准标签库(JSTL)-->          <dependency>              <groupId>javax.servlet</groupId>              <artifactId>jstl</artifactId>              <version>1.2</version>          </dependency>            <dependency>              <groupId>dom4j</groupId>              <artifactId>dom4j</artifactId>              <version>1.6.1</version>          </dependency>            <!--区别slf4j与log4j-->          <dependency>              <groupId>org.slf4j</groupId>              <artifactId>jcl-over-slf4j</artifactId>              <version>1.7.7</version>          </dependency>          <dependency>              <groupId>org.slf4j</groupId>              <artifactId>slf4j-api</artifactId>              <version>1.7.7</version>          </dependency>          <dependency>              <groupId>org.slf4j</groupId>              <artifactId>slf4j-nop</artifactId>              <version>1.7.5</version>          </dependency>          <dependency>              <groupId>log4j</groupId>              <artifactId>log4j</artifactId>              <version>1.2.17</version>          </dependency>        </dependencies>  </span>  

    3.2.2 spring-context.xml

    [java]  view plain  copy <span style="font-size:14px;"><?xml version="1.0" encoding="UTF-8"?>  <beans xmlns="http://www.springframework.org/schema/beans"         x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"         xsi:schemaLocation="http://www.springframework.org/schema/beans         http://www.springframework.org/schema/beans/spring-beans.xsd">        <!--开启注解处理器-->      <!--<context:annotation-config/>-->        <!-- 自动检测bean,启用spring mvc 注解@Autowired,@Resource,@Required等 <context:annotation-config /> 有了下面扫描配置后该项可以省掉-->      <!--<context:component-scan base-package="com.tl.skyLine">-->      <!--<!– 排除不扫描的 –>-->      <!--<!–<context:exclude-filter type="annotation" expression="org.springframework.stereotype.Controller"/>–>-->      <!--</context:component-scan>-->          <!--导入mongodb的配置文件-->      <import resource="mongodb-context.xml"/>        <!--仅用来测试springIoc是否成功-->      <bean id="test" class="com.tl.skyLine.TestSpringIocController">      </bean>    </beans></span>  

    3.2.3 springmvc-servlet.xml

    [java]  view plain  copy <span style="font-size:14px;"><?xml version="1.0" encoding="UTF-8"?>  <beans          xmlns="http://www.springframework.org/schema/beans"          x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"          xmlns:tx="http://www.springframework.org/schema/tx"          xmlns:context="http://www.springframework.org/schema/context"          xmlns:mvc="http://www.springframework.org/schema/mvc"          xsi:schemaLocation="http://www.springframework.org/schema/beans      http://www.springframework.org/schema/beans/spring-beans-3.2.xsd      http://www.springframework.org/schema/tx      http://www.springframework.org/schema/tx/spring-tx-3.2.xsd      http://www.springframework.org/schema/context      http://www.springframework.org/schema/context/spring-context-3.2.xsd      http://www.springframework.org/schema/mvc      http://www.springframework.org/schema/mvc/spring-mvc-3.2.xsd">          <!-- 启用spring mvc 注解 -->      <!--<context:annotation-config />-->        <!--自定扫描package中的注解-->      <!--有了这一句,上面的<context:annotation-config />可以省略-->      <context:component-scan base-package="com.tl.skyLine"/>        <!-- 默认的注解映射的支持,自动注册DefaultAnnotationHandlerMapping和AnnotationMethodHandlerAdapter -->      <!--<mvc:annotation-driven />-->        <!-- 将在Controller返回的ModelAndView,加上目录前缀/WEB-INF/views/, 文件名称后缀.jsp -->      <bean id="viewResolver" class="org.springframework.web.servlet.view.InternalResourceViewResolver">          <property name="viewClass" value="org.springframework.web.servlet.view.JstlView"/>          <!--<beans:property name="prefix" value="/WEB-INF/views/"/>-->          <property name="prefix" value="/pages/"/>          <property name="suffix" value=".jsp"/>      </bean>        <!-- 对静态资源文件的访问-->      <!--<mvc:resources mapping="/images/**" location="/WEB-INF/images/" cache-period="31556926"/>-->      <!--<mvc:resources mapping="/js/**" location="/WEB-INF/js/" cache-period="31556926"/>-->      <!--<mvc:resources mapping="/css/**" location="/WEB-INF/css/" cache-period="31556926"/>-->  </beans></span>  

    3.2.4 mongodb-context.xml

    [java]  view plain  copy <span style="font-size:14px;"><?xml version="1.0" encoding="UTF-8"?>  <beans xmlns="http://www.springframework.org/schema/beans"         x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"         xmlns:context="http://www.springframework.org/schema/context"         xmlns:mongo="http://www.springframework.org/schema/data/mongo"         xsi:schemaLocation="http://www.springframework.org/schema/context              http://www.springframework.org/schema/context/spring-context-3.0.xsd              http://www.springframework.org/schema/data/mongo              http://www.springframework.org/schema/data/mongo/spring-mongo-1.0.xsd              http://www.springframework.org/schema/beans              http://www.springframework.org/schema/beans/spring-beans-3.0.xsd">      <!-- 加载mongodb的属性配置文件 -->      <context:property-placeholder location="classpath:config.properties"/>        <!-- 定义mongo对象,对应的是mongodb官方jar包中的Mongo,replica-set设置集群副本的ip地址和端口 -->      <mongo:mongo id="mongo" replica-set="${mongo.hostport}">          <!-- 一些连接属性的设置 -->          <mongo:options                  connections-per-host="${mongo.connectionsPerHost}"                  threads-allowed-to-block-for-connection-multiplier="${mongo.threadsAllowedToBlockForConnectionMultiplier}"                  connect-timeout="${mongo.connectTimeout}"                  max-wait-time="${mongo.maxWaitTime}"                  auto-connect-retry="${mongo.autoConnectRetry}"                  socket-keep-alive="${mongo.socketKeepAlive}"                  socket-timeout="${mongo.socketTimeout}"                  slave-ok="${mongo.slaveOk}"                  write-number="1"                  write-timeout="0"                  write-fsync="true"/>      </mongo:mongo>        <!-- mongo的工厂,通过它来取得mongo实例,dbname为mongodb的数据库名,没有的话会自动创建 -->      <mongo:db-factory dbname="skyLine" mongo-ref="mongo"/>      <bean id="mongoTemplate" class="org.springframework.data.mongodb.core.MongoTemplate">          <constructor-arg ref="mongo"/>          <constructor-arg name="databaseName" value="${mongo.database}"/>      </bean>        <!-- 映射转换器,扫描back-package目录下的文件,根据注释,把它们作为mongodb的一个collection的映射 -->      <mongo:mapping-converter base-package="com.tl.skyLine.model"/>        <!-- mongodb bean的仓库目录,会自动扫描扩展了MongoRepository接口的接口进行注入 -->      <mongo:repositories base-package="com.tl.skyLine.repository"/>  </beans></span>  

    3.2.5 config.properties

    [java]  view plain  copy <span style="font-size:14px;">#mongoDB连接配置  mongo.hostport=127.0.0.1:27017  mongo.connectionsPerHost=8  mongo.threadsAllowedToBlockForConnectionMultiplier=4  #连接超时时间  mongo.connectTimeout=1000  #等待时间  mongo.maxWaitTime=1500  mongo.autoConnectRetry=true  mongo.socketKeepAlive=true  #Socket超时时间  mongo.socketTimeout=1500  mongo.slaveOk=true  #数据库名称  mongo.database=skyLine</span>  

    3.2.6 web.xml

    [java]  view plain  copy <span style="font-size:14px;"><?xml version="1.0" encoding="UTF-8"?>  <web-app version="2.5"           xmlns="http://java.sun.com/xml/ns/javaee"           xmlns:xsi="http://www.w3.org/2001/XMLSchema-instance"           xsi:schemaLocation="http://java.sun.com/xml/ns/javaee           http://java.sun.com/xml/ns/javaee/web-app_2_5.xsd">        <!--指定欢迎页面-->      <welcome-file-list>          <welcome-file>index.jsp</welcome-file>      </welcome-file-list>        <!--真正的加载顺序为:context-param -> listener -> filter -> servlet-->        <!--<listener>-->      <!--<listener-class>org.springframework.web.context.request.RequestContextListener</listener-class>-->      <!--</listener>-->          <!--1、在web.xml配置监听器ContextLoaderListener-->      <!--ContextLoaderListener的作用(一句话):初始化BeanFactory,并将BeanFactory设置到application中。-->      <listener>          <listener-class>org.springframework.web.context.ContextLoaderListener</listener-class>      </listener>        <!--Spring log4j Config loader-->      <listener>          <listener-class>              org.springframework.web.util.Log4jConfigListener          </listener-class>      </listener>        <!--2、部署applicationContext的xml文件,默认的路径是"/WEB-INF/applicationContext.xml,      如果是要自定义文件名可以在web.xml里加入contextConfigLocation这个context参数:      在<param-value> </param-value>里指定相应的xml文件名,如果有多个xml文件,可以写在一起并以“,”号分隔。      也可以这样applicationContext-*.xml采用通配符,-->      <context-param>          <param-name>contextConfigLocation</param-name>          <param-value>classpath:spring-context.xml</param-value>      </context-param>        <context-param>          <param-name>log4jConfigLocation</param-name>          <param-value>classpath:log4j.properties</param-value>      </context-param>        <!-- 防止Spring内存溢出监听器 -->      <!--<listener>-->      <!--<listener-class>org.springframework.web.util.IntrospectorCleanupListener</listener-class>-->      <!--</listener>-->        <!--使用Spring MVC,配置DispatcherServlet是第一步。DispatcherServlet是一个Servlet,      所以可以配置多个DispatcherServlet-->      <servlet>          <servlet-name>springMVC</servlet-name>          <servlet-class>org.springframework.web.servlet.DispatcherServlet</servlet-class>          <init-param>              <param-name>contextConfigLocation</param-name>              <param-value>classpath:springmvc-servlet.xml</param-value>          </init-param>          <!--是启动顺序,让这个Servlet随Servletp容器一起启动。-->          <load-on-startup>1</load-on-startup>      </servlet>      <servlet-mapping>          <servlet-name>springMVC</servlet-name>          <url-pattern>/</url-pattern>      </servlet-mapping>        <!-- 在Spring框架中是如何解决从页面传来的字符串的编码问题的呢?      下面我们来看看Spring框架给我们提供过滤器CharacterEncodingFilter       这个过滤器就是针对于每次浏览器请求进行过滤的,然后再其之上添加了父类没有的功能即处理字符编码。        其中encoding用来设置编码格式,forceEncoding用来设置是否理会 request.getCharacterEncoding()方法,设置为true则强制覆盖之前的编码格式。-->      <filter>          <filter-name>encodingFilter</filter-name>          <filter-class>org.springframework.web.filter.CharacterEncodingFilter</filter-class>          <init-param>              <param-name>encoding</param-name>              <param-value>UTF-8</param-value>          </init-param>          <init-param>              <param-name>forceEncoding</param-name>              <param-value>true</param-value>          </init-param>      </filter>      <filter-mapping>          <filter-name>encodingFilter</filter-name>          <url-pattern>/*</url-pattern>      </filter-mapping>          <servlet-mapping>          <servlet-name>default</servlet-name>          <url-pattern>*.html</url-pattern>      </servlet-mapping>        <error-page> <!--当系统出现404错误,跳转到页面nopage.html-->          <error-code>404</error-code>          <location>/noPage.jsp</location>      </error-page>        <session-config><!--会话超时配置,单位分钟-->          <session-timeout>360</session-timeout>      </session-config>    </web-app>  </span>  

    3.3 User类

    [java]  view plain  copy <span style="font-size:14px;">package com.tl.skyLine.model;    import org.springframework.data.annotation.Id;  import org.springframework.data.mongodb.core.mapping.Document;    /**  * 系统操作人员  */  @Document(collection = "sky.user")  public class User {        @Id      private String id;        private String username;        private String password;        public String getId() {          return id;      }        public void setId(String id) {          this.id = id;      }        public String getUsername() {          return username;      }        public void setUsername(String username) {          this.username = username;      }        public String getPassword() {          return password;      }        public void setPassword(String password) {          this.password = password;      }  }    </span>  

    3.4 数据层操作dao

    userDao

    [java]  view plain  copy <span style="font-size:14px;">package com.tl.skyLine.repository;    import com.tl.skyLine.model.User;    import java.util.List;    /**  * UserDao  * Created by tl on 17/2/13.  */  public interface UserDao {        /**      * 查询所有数据      *      * @return      */      List<User> findAll();        /**      * 用于分页查询      *      * @param skip(第一个坐标为0)      * @param limit      * @return      */      List<User> findList(int skip, int limit);        /**      * 保存用户      *      * @param user      */      void store(User user);        /**      * 根据id查询      *      * @param id      * @return      */      User findOne(String id);        /**      * 根据用户名查询      *      * @param username      * @return      */      User findOneByUsername(String username);        /**      * 更新      *      * @param user      */      void updateFirst(User user);        /**      * 删除      *      * @param ids      */      void delete(String... ids);  }  </span>  

    userDaoImpl

    [java]  view plain  copy <span style="font-size:14px;">package com.tl.skyLine.repository;    import com.tl.skyLine.model.User;  import org.springframework.beans.factory.annotation.Autowired;  import org.springframework.data.domain.Sort;  import org.springframework.data.domain.Sort.Direction;  import org.springframework.data.domain.Sort.Order;  import org.springframework.data.mongodb.core.MongoTemplate;  import org.springframework.data.mongodb.core.query.Criteria;  import org.springframework.data.mongodb.core.query.Query;  import org.springframework.data.mongodb.core.query.Update;  import org.springframework.stereotype.Service;    import java.util.List;    /**  * UserDaoImpl  * Created by tl on 17/2/13.  */  @Service  public class UserDaoImpl implements UserDao {        //MongoTemplate是数据库和代码之间的接口,对数据库的操作都在它里面      @Autowired      private MongoTemplate mongoTemplate;        @Override      public List<User> findAll() {          return this.mongoTemplate.find(new Query(), User.class);      }        @Override      public List<User> findList(int skip, int limit) {          Query query = new Query();          query.with(new Sort(new Order(Direction.ASC, "_id")));          query.skip(skip).limit(limit);          return this.mongoTemplate.find(query, User.class);      }        @Override      public void store(User user) {          mongoTemplate.save(user);      }        /**      * Criteria.where("username").is(username)      * 前一个是数据库的字段,后一个是java类的字段      *      * @param username      * @return      */      @Override      public User findOneByUsername(String username) {          Query query = new Query();          Criteria criteria = Criteria.where("username").is(username);          query.addCriteria(criteria);          return this.mongoTemplate.findOne(query, User.class);      }        @Override      public User findOne(String id) {          Query query = new Query();          Criteria criteria = Criteria.where("_id").is(id);          query.addCriteria(criteria);          return this.mongoTemplate.findOne(query, User.class);      }        @Override      public void updateFirst(User user) {          Update update = new Update();          Query query = new Query();          update.set("username", user.getUsername());          update.set("password", user.getPassword());          this.mongoTemplate.updateFirst(query.addCriteria(Criteria.where("_id").is(user.getId())), update, User.class);      }        @Override      public void delete(String... ids) {          if (ids == null || ids.length == 0) {              return;          }          for (String id : ids) {              Query query = new Query(Criteria.where("_id").is(id));              this.mongoTemplate.remove(query, User.class);          }      }    }  </span>  

    3.5单元测试

    [java]  view plain  copy <span style="font-size:14px;">package com.tl.skyLine.controller;    import com.tl.skyLine.TestSpringIocController;  import com.tl.skyLine.model.User;  import com.tl.skyLine.repository.UserDao;  import org.apache.log4j.Logger;  import org.junit.Test;  import org.junit.runner.RunWith;  import org.springframework.context.ApplicationContext;  import org.springframework.context.support.ClassPathXmlApplicationContext;  import org.springframework.test.context.ContextConfiguration;  import org.springframework.test.context.junit4.SpringJUnit4ClassRunner;    import javax.annotation.Resource;  import java.util.List;    /**  * 测试springIoc是否成功  * Created by tl on 17/2/11.  * <p/>  * 注解@ContextConfiguration表示将ApplicationContext对象注入进来,就不用像以往那样在测试程序里先new了,直接使用  */  @RunWith(SpringJUnit4ClassRunner.class)  //@ContextConfiguration(locations = "classpath:spring-context.xml")  @ContextConfiguration(locations = {"classpath:spring-context.xml""classpath:springmvc-servlet.xml"})  public class UserDaoTestController {        // 在任何需要记录日志的类中      private static Logger logger = Logger.getLogger(UserDaoTestController.class);        @Resource      private UserDao userDao;        /**      * 测试Spring IOC的开发环境      */      @Test      public void springIoc() {          ApplicationContext context = new ClassPathXmlApplicationContext("classpath:spring-context.xml");          TestSpringIocController test = (TestSpringIocController) context.getBean("test");          test.print();      }        @Test //测试Spring IOC的开发环境      public void save() {          User user = new User();          user.setUsername("skyLine2");          user.setPassword("7777777");          userDao.store(user);            User user2 = userDao.findOneByUsername("skyLine2");          logger.info("-------获取账户密码:-------" + user2.getPassword());      }        @Test      public void update() {          User user = userDao.findOneByUsername("skyLine2");          logger.info("-------更新之前账户密码:-------" + user.getPassword());            user.setPassword("9999888");          userDao.updateFirst(user);            logger.info("-------更新之后账户密码:-------" + user.getPassword());      }        @Test //测试Spring IOC的开发环境      public void findAll() {  //        List<User> lists = userDao.findAll();  //        for (User user : lists) {  //            logger.info("-------user遍历:-------" + user.getUsername());  //        }            List<User> lists2= userDao.findList(1,2);          for (User user : lists2) {              logger.info("-------user遍历:-------" + user.getUsername());          }      }        @Test      public void delete() {          userDao.delete(userDao.findOneByUsername("skyLine2").getId());      }    }  </span>   至此,基本的项目骨架就搭成了!
